Job reference: REQ0001827 Date posted: 14/01/2025 Application closing date: Midnight 30/01/2025 Location: Leeds Salary Grade: 5 (£33,882 - £37,999) Job category/type: Administrative/Support Attachments: Job Description & Employee Specification REQ0001827.pdf Would you like to work for a busy, dynamic marketing team who have recently transformed their student recruitment CRM system? Are you someone with a great attention to detail, who loves data and is looking to pursue a career with CRM systems? If so, this role could be for you. Leeds Beckett University is looking for a Marketing Systems Specialist to join their multi-award-winning team, known as best in sector for student recruitment marketing. You’ll be an enthusiastic, self-motivated individual with a keen eye for detail. Day to day you’ll play a key role in delivering marketing email and SMS communications to prospective students through successful data management and the day-to-day running of the CRM system (Microsoft Dynamics) and associated software systems. Your ability to manage and utilise CRM data, as well as create customer journeys, will drive customer conversion and event bookings. You’ll have strong Microsoft Excel capabilities and experience of managing data. CRM experience is advantageous, but not essential. Closing date:
